Results for Map Shrewsbury Town Centre

Loading Results
Related Searches
map shrewsbury town centre
street map of shrewsbury town centre
shrewsbury town centre tourist map
google street map shrewsbury town centre
printable map of shrewsbury town centre
Loading Additional Information